diff --git a/builder/azure/dtl/WindowsMixAndMatch.json b/builder/azure/dtl/WindowsMixAndMatch.json new file mode 100644 index 000000000..1457d4a48 --- /dev/null +++ b/builder/azure/dtl/WindowsMixAndMatch.json @@ -0,0 +1,65 @@ +{ + "variables": { + "client_id": "{{env `client_id`}}", + "client_secret": "{{env `client_secret`}}", + "tenant_id": "{{env `tenant_id`}}", + "subscription_id": "{{env `subscription_id`}}", + "lab_name": "NewpackerRG", + "resource_group_name": "NewPackerRG", + "vm_name": "win21" + }, + "builders": [ + { + "type": "azure-dtl", + "client_id": "{{user `client_id`}}", + "client_secret": "{{user `client_secret`}}", + "tenant_id": "{{user `tenant_id`}}", + "subscription_id": "{{user `subscription_id`}}", + "managed_image_resource_group_name": "NewPackerRG", + "managed_image_name": "PackerImage2", + "os_type": "Windows", + "image_publisher": "MicrosoftWindowsDesktop", + "image_offer": "Windows-10", + "image_sku": "19h1-ent", + "azure_tags": { + "dept": "Engineering", + "task": "Image deployment" + }, + "dtl_artifacts": [ + { + "artifact_name": "windows-7zip" + }, + { + "artifact_name": "windows-mongodb" + } + ], + "lab_name": "{{user `lab_name`}}", + "vm_name": "{{user `vm_name`}}", + "lab_virtual_network_name": "dtlnewpackerrg", + "lab_resource_group_name": "{{user `resource_group_name`}}", + "lab_subnet_name": "dtlnewpackerrgSubnet", + "location": "Central US", + "vm_size": "Standard_DS2_v2" + } + ], + "provisioners": [ + { + "type": "azure-dtlartifact", + "client_id": "{{user `client_id`}}", + "client_secret": "{{user `client_secret`}}", + "tenant_id": "{{user `tenant_id`}}", + "subscription_id": "{{user `subscription_id`}}", + "lab_name": "{{user `lab_name`}}", + "resource_group_name": "{{user `resource_group_name`}}", + "vm_name": "{{user `vm_name`}}", + "dtl_artifacts": [ + { + "artifact_name": "windows-chrome" + }, + { + "artifact_name": "windows-azurepowershell" + } + ] + } + ] +} \ No newline at end of file diff --git a/builder/azure/dtl/WindowsSimple.json b/builder/azure/dtl/WindowsSimple.json new file mode 100644 index 000000000..446c41c33 --- /dev/null +++ b/builder/azure/dtl/WindowsSimple.json @@ -0,0 +1,37 @@ +{ + "variables": { + "client_id": "{{env `client_id`}}", + "client_secret": "{{env `client_secret`}}", + "tenant_id": "{{env `tenant_id`}}", + "subscription_id": "{{env `subscription_id`}}", + "lab_name": "NewpackerRG", + "resource_group_name": "NewPackerRG", + "vm_name": "win18" + }, + "builders": [ + { + "type": "azure-dtl", + "client_id": "{{user `client_id`}}", + "client_secret": "{{user `client_secret`}}", + "tenant_id": "{{user `tenant_id`}}", + "subscription_id": "{{user `subscription_id`}}", + "managed_image_resource_group_name": "NewPackerRG", + "managed_image_name": "PackerImage2", + "os_type": "Windows", + "image_publisher": "MicrosoftWindowsDesktop", + "image_offer": "Windows-10", + "image_sku": "19h1-ent", + "azure_tags": { + "dept": "Engineering", + "task": "Image deployment" + }, + "lab_name": "{{user `lab_name`}}", + "vm_name": "{{user `vm_name`}}", + "lab_virtual_network_name": "dtlnewpackerrg", + "lab_resource_group_name": "{{user `resource_group_name`}}", + "lab_subnet_name": "dtlnewpackerrgSubnet", + "location": "Central US", + "vm_size": "Standard_DS2_v2" + } + ] +} \ No newline at end of file